  • Historic New Castle, Delaware, is a charming town located along the Delaware River. Founded in 1651 by the Dutch, it boasts a rich history and well-preserved colonial architecture. Key highlights include:
    1. **Historic District**: The heart of New Castle features cobblestone streets, colonial-style buildings, and beautiful gardens. Walking tours are available to explore its history.
    2. **The Green**: A central square that has been the town's focal point since the 17th century, surrounded by historic buildings and churches.
    3. **Old New Castle Courthouse**: Built in 1732, it served as Delaware’s first state capitol and is now a museum offering insights into the state’s colonial and early American history.
    4. **Amstel House**: A well-preserved Georgian mansion from the 1730s, showcasing period furnishings and offering a glimpse into the lifestyle of the colonial elite.
    5. **Immanuel Episcopal Church**: Established in 1703, this church has a historic cemetery and beautiful architecture.
    6. **New Castle Battery Park**: A scenic riverside park perfect for picnicking, walking, and enjoying views of the Delaware River.
    The town often hosts events and festivals that celebrate its history, making it a great destination for history enthusiasts and those looking to experience a quaint, historically rich environment.
